The Herpes Simplex Virus Type I and II IgM Antibody Detection Kit (Chemiluminescence Method) is a sophisticated diagnostic tool designed for the accurate detection of IgM antibodies specific to HSV-1 and HSV-2. Utilizing advanced chemiluminescence technology, this kit offers high sensitivity and specificity, making it an essential tool in clinical diagnostics. It is particularly useful in identifying recent or active HSV infections, aiding healthcare providers in making informed treatment decisions.
1. The kit is characterized by its high sensitivity and specificity, ensuring reliable detection of HSV-1 and HSV-2 IgM antibodies. The chemiluminescence method provides a robust and reproducible assay, minimizing the risk of false positives or negatives.
2. The kit's composition includes magnetic microsphere solution, luminescent labels, high-point and low-point calibrators, sample diluent, and buffer solution. Each component is meticulously designed to work in harmony, ensuring optimal performance and accuracy in detecting HSV IgM antibodies.
3. The primary use of this kit is in clinical laboratories for the qualitative detection of HSV-1 and HSV-2 IgM antibodies in human serum. It plays a crucial role in diagnosing HSV infections, particularly in cases where rapid and accurate detection is essential for patient management.

This kit is widely used in clinical settings for the diagnosis of HSV-1 and HSV-2 infections, particularly in cases where rapid and accurate detection is crucial.
1. Diagnosis of Active Infections: The kit is used to detect IgM antibodies in patients with suspected active HSV-1 or HSV-2 infections, aiding in the confirmation of the diagnosis.
2. Monitoring Treatment: The kit can be used to monitor the effectiveness of antiviral treatments by tracking changes in IgM antibody levels over time.
3. Screening in High-Risk Populations: The kit is employed in screening programs for high-risk populations, such as pregnant women, to detect HSV infections early and prevent complications.
4. Research Applications: The kit is also used in research settings to study the epidemiology and pathogenesis of HSV-1 and HSV-2 infections.
5. Public Health Surveillance: The kit plays a role in public health surveillance by helping to track the prevalence and spread of HSV infections in the population.
